The Future of iMacs: Apple’s Latest Beta Reveals Exciting Updates
The 27-inch, 5K retina iMac is a stunning desktop computer that has captured the hearts of many users. However, its steep price tag has deterred some potential buyers from making the switch to an Apple desktop. But, it seems like this issue may soon be a thing of the past as the latest beta of OS X El Capitan hints at an upcoming iMac with a smaller 21.5-inch display and a breathtaking 4K resolution.
The New 21.5-Inch iMac: A Game-Changer in the Making
According to the images spotted by French website Consomac, Apple is working on a new 21.5-inch iMac that boasts an insane 4096 x 2304 display, surpassing even the current 27-inch iMac’s resolution. This means that users will be able to enjoy 4K videos in their native resolution without having to scale them down, making it an absolute delight for video professionals.

The El Capitan Icon: A Glimpse into the Future
The El Capitan icon has also been spotted, showcasing an iMac with the same design as before. It seems like Apple won’t be updating its desktop computer’s design this year, which might disappoint some users who were expecting a sleek new look.
A Leaked Image Hints at a New External Display
In addition to the new 21.5-inch iMac, a leaked image has also suggested that Apple is working on an external display with Thunderbolt 3 connectivity. This would be a welcome update to their current external display, which was released in 2010 and only boasts a resolution of 2560 × 1440.
